When considering which platform to register with, transparency about how the account verification process works is crucial. Many providers, including Parimatch, simplify the initial registration but require verified identity documents before you can withdraw winnings. Typically, this involves submitting a scan of your ID or passport, and in some cases, confirming your address through a utility bill or bank statement. The goal is to ensure security and comply with regulatory standards.
Step-by-step Guide to Setting Up Your Betting Account
First, visit the official website of the platform you choose. For many, like Parimatch, the process begins with clicking the “Register” button prominently displayed on the homepage. You’ll then be prompted to enter basic information such as your name, date of birth, email address, and phone number. Some sites also offer the option to sign up via social media accounts or Google/Facebook login, which speeds things up further.
After filling out the registration form, you’ll typically need to verify your account. This step often involves confirming your email by clicking a link sent to your inbox, and submitting ID documents to prove your identity. In most cases, this verification can be completed within a few hours, but some platforms might take longer, especially if additional checks are needed.
Deposits and Making Your First Bet
Once your account is verified, the next step is funding it. Most betting sites support multiple payment methods, from bank cards and e-wallets to cryptocurrencies. Deposits are usually processed instantly, and choosing a method with low or no fees makes the process smoother. Keep an eye out for minimum deposit limits, which typically range between $10 and $20.
This is where many beginners hesitate, fearing complications or excessive rules. In reality, placing your first bet involves selecting your sport or event, choosing the outcome you wish to wager on, entering your stake amount, and confirming the bet. Most platforms offer clear instructions, with odds displayed prominently and options for single or multiple bets.
Important Tips for New Users
- Use secure connection: Always place bets over a secure Wi-Fi or VPN connection to protect your personal and financial data.
- Set deposit limits: To manage your spending responsibly, many platforms allow you to set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it caps.
- Understand payout rules: Each platform has its policies regarding withdrawal times and limits. Review these before making large bets.
- Stay within legal boundaries: Check your local regulations to ensure online betting is permitted in your area.
